What is ISO 3183:2019-Petroleum and natural gas industries- Steel pipe for pipeline transportation systems?

ISO 3183:2019 specifies the requirements for the production and supply of seamless and welded. Steel pipes that is used in pipeline transportation systems in the petroleum and natural gas industries. Also these pipelines are essential for the transportation of crude oil, natural gas, and other related fluids. Which are over long distances, often traversing challenging environments

What are the requirements of ISO 3183:2019-Petroleum and natural gas industries?

ISO 3183 outlines specific requirements for the production and supply of seamless and welded steel pipes. That are used in pipeline transportation systems within the petroleum and natural gas industries. The standard ensures that the pipes are of high quality, providing reliability and safety in their use. The primary requirements can be categorized into several key areas:

 General Requirements

  • Scope: Covers seamless and welded steel pipes for use in pipeline transportation systems
  • Pipe Grades: Defines different grades of pipes based on their intended use and required properties
  • Manufacturing Processes: Specifies acceptable manufacturing methods, including both seamless and welded processes

Manufacturing Requirements

  • Chemical Composition: Specifies the required chemical composition of the steel used for pipes. Which includes limits on elements such as carbon, manganese, sulfur, phosphorus, and others to ensure material quality
  • Mechanical Properties: Defines required mechanical properties such as yield strength, tensile strength, and elongation. These properties ensure the pipes can withstand operational pressures and stresses
  • Heat Treatment: Provides guidelines for heat treatment processes like normalizing, quenching, and tempering. Which are used to achieve the desired mechanical properties and microstructure of the pipes

Dimensions and Tolerances

  • Pipe Dimensions: Specifies nominal pipe sizes, outer diameters, and wall thicknesses
  • Dimensional Tolerances: Defines acceptable tolerances for pipe dimensions, including diameter, wall thickness, and length to ensure uniformity and fit

Inspection and Testing

  • Non-Destructive Testing (NDT): Requires NDT methods such as ultrasonic testing, radiographic testing, and magnetic particle inspection. To detect defects in the pipes without damaging them
  • Mechanical Testing: Mandates tests such as tensile tests, impact tests, and hardness tests to verify the mechanical properties of the pipes
  • Hydrostatic Testing: Requires hydrostatic testing to ensure the pipes can withstand the internal pressures they will encounter during operation
  • Visual and Dimensional Inspection: Specifies the need for visual inspections and measurements to ensure the pipes meet dimensional and surface quality requirements

Marking and Identification

  • Pipe Marking: Requires pipes to be marked with identification codes that include information such as grade, size, and manufacturer. This ensures traceability and identification throughout the supply chain.
  • Documentation: Specifies the need for comprehensive documentation that records the manufacturing process, test results, and compliance with the standard. This documentation must be retained and made available for inspection

Quality Management

  • Quality Management System (QMS): Emphasizes the implementation of a robust QMS in accordance with ISO 9001 or equivalent. This ensures consistent quality control and continuous improvement in the manufacturing process
  • Process Control: Requires detailed control of the manufacturing process, including raw material selection, production parameters, and testing procedures. Which ensure compliance with the standard

Supplementary Requirements

  • Optional Requirements: Provides for supplementary requirements that can be specified by the purchaser. Such as additional testing or stricter tolerance limits to meet specific project needs or operational conditions
  • Special Conditions: Addresses special conditions such as sour service, low-temperature service, and high-pressure service. It may require additional considerations in material selection and testing
